How they compare

Japan currently reports 32.84 kg/ha against 30.45 kg/ha in Spain, a difference of 2.39 kg/ha.

That makes Japan's figure about 1.1 times Spain's.

Across all 63 years both countries report, Japan has been ahead every year.

Japan ranks 48th and Spain ranks 50th of 201 countries.

Japan has averaged higher in every one of the 7 decades both report.

Head to head by decade

Decade Japan Spain Difference Ahead
1960s 58.68 kg/ha 10.84 kg/ha 47.84 kg/ha Japan
1970s 79.48 kg/ha 17.33 kg/ha 62.15 kg/ha Japan
1980s 80.29 kg/ha 19.31 kg/ha 60.99 kg/ha Japan
1990s 70.3 kg/ha 27.35 kg/ha 42.95 kg/ha Japan
2000s 56.96 kg/ha 30.29 kg/ha 26.67 kg/ha Japan
2010s 48.62 kg/ha 28.42 kg/ha 20.2 kg/ha Japan
2020s 37.72 kg/ha 29.91 kg/ha 7.81 kg/ha Japan

Averages of every year both report within each decade.

The Cropland Nutrient balance domain contains information on the flows of nitrogen, phosphorus, and potassium from mineral fertilizer, manure applied, atmospheric deposition, crop removal, and biological fixation over cropland and per unit area of cropland. The flows are aggregated to total inputs and total outputs, from which the overall nutrient balance and nutrient use efficiency on cropland are calculated. Statistics are disseminated in units of tonnes and in kg/ha, as appropriate. Nutrient use efficiency is expressed as a fraction (%).
